Output 38944b39d5238db1cb6fafeec23c868f8a154212d2e0464205cb906dda5932d0:0

value
109268882920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 785b4e1d7ec0a8abb811a53a9f3e3d0483e1254a OP_EQUAL
address
3CfQPZBDt6Edj8fEPrDrcG2CA3K9SrAe88
transaction
38944b39d5238db1cb6fafeec23c868f8a154212d2e0464205cb906dda5932d0